A Victorian Coalbrookdale cast iron seat
Third quarter 19th century
The arched back rest pierced with trefoil and fan-paterae motifs to the central panel, flanked by outer panels of foliate ornament, the scroll armrest panels modelled with further foliate scrolling ornament, with conforming apron below the wooden slatted seat, stamped No 90929, and with diamond design patent registration stamps for 20th April, 1853
48in. (122cm) wide

This design, number 90929, was registered and patented by Coalbrookdale at the Public Records Office on the 20th of April, 1853, and is seat number 20, in section III of their Victorian Castings Catalogue.
